2,147,489,744 (two billion one hundred forty-seven million four hundred eighty-nine thousand seven hundred forty-four) is an even 10-digit number. It is a composite number with 20 divisors, and factors as 2⁴ × 19 × 7,064,111. Its proper divisors sum to 2,232,259,696,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x800017D0.
